About the Role
The primary responsibility of a Virtual Assistant at GCT Canada is to provide administrative support to our team and clients remotely. In this dynamic position, you will tackle various tasks that will enhance your skills and broaden your horizons.
Key Responsibilities:
- Managing emails and corresponding with clients.
- Scheduling appointments and managing calendars for team members.
- Conducting research and compiling information for projects.
- Maintaining databases and tracking project progress.
- Creating and updating documents, presentations, and reports.
- Assisting with social media management and content creation.
- Providing customer support via email or chat.
